#!/usr/bin/perl
#
# License: GPLv2
# Copyright 2016 Bjørn Mork <bjorn@mork.no>
use strict;
use warnings;
use Archive::Zip;
use Getopt::Long;
# fixed prod
my $prod = "9X30";
# fixed version string - must this match the running image? YES: experiments says so
my $imgver = "02.08.02.00";
my $ver = "9999999_9904609_SWI${prod}C_${imgver}_00_Bjorn_001.001_000";
## test with a legal value first!
##my $usbcomp = 0x0000050d; # (diag,nmea,modem,rmnet0)
my $usbcomp = 0x0000050f; # (diag,adb,nmea,modem,rmnet0,rmnet1)
# supported values are:
#
# AT!USBCOMP=<Config Index>,<Config Type>,<Interface bitmask>
# <Config Index> - configuration index to which the composition applies, should be 1
#
# <Config Type> - 1:Generic, 2:USBIF-MBIM, 3:RNDIS
# config type 2/3 should only be used for specific Sierra PIDs: 68B1, 9068
# customized VID/PID should use config type 1
#
# <Interface bitmask> - DIAG - 0x00000001,
# NMEA - 0x00000004,
# MODEM - 0x00000008,
# RMNET0 - 0x00000100,
# RMNET1 - 0x00000400,
# MBIM - 0x00001000,
# e.g.
# 10D - diag, nmea, modem, rmnet interfaces enabled
# 1009 - diag, modem, mbim interfaces enabled
#
# The default configuration is:
# at!usbcomp=1,1,10F'
